The restrictions include a [[level]] restriction, | The restrictions include a [[level]] restriction: in Generation I, the Pokémon can be only between level 25 and 30; in Generation IV, the Pokémon are only required to be level 30 or lower. Additionally, the combined total level of the three-Pokémon battle team must be no more than 80. [[Evolution|Evolved]] Pokémon are not permitted (species that have [[baby Pokémon]] are considered evolved in Generation IV). [[Mythical Pokémon]] and {{p|Phione}} are also prohibited. There are also height and weight restrictions: Pokémon must have a [[List of Pokémon by height|height]] of at most 2 m (6'07") and a [[List of Pokémon by weight|weight]] of at most 20 kg (44.1 lbs.) to compete. | ||

In [[Generation IV]], Fancy Cup rules can be chosen in the {{OBP|Single Battle|Battle Mode}} or {{OBP|Double Battle|Battle Mode}} mode at the Pokémon Communication Club Colosseum (it is not available in [[Flat Battle]] mode). Fancy Cup becomes available in {{3v2|Diamond|Pearl|Platinum}} once the {{player}} has two Pokémon. In {{2v2|HeartGold|SoulSilver}}, in addition to having two Pokémon, the player's childhood friend ({{ga|Lyra}} or {{ga|Ethan}}) must have shown the player how to catch Pokémon and given them five [[Poké Ball]]s. | |||

==Trivia== | |||
* In the English language [[Generation IV]] games, the rules for the Fancy Cup state that the maximum weight for participating Pokémon is 44 lbs. However, Pokémon weighing 44.1 lbs. (20 kg) may also participate. | |||
